The Macbor ATV CX50 Mini was a single cylinder, four-stroke standard produced by Macbor in 2009.

Engine[edit | edit source]

The engine was a air cooled single cylinder, four-stroke. A 38.9mm bore x 41.4mm stroke result in a displacement of just 49.5 cubic centimeters.

Drive[edit | edit source]

The bike has a automatic transmission.

Chassis[edit | edit source]

It came with a 210/7-10 front tire and a 210/10-8 rear tire. Stopping was achieved via expanding brake (drum brake) in the front and a expanding brake (drum brake) in the rear. The front suspension was a double wishbone while the rear was equipped with a swing arm. The ATV CX50 Mini was fitted with a 0.6 Gallon (2.27 Liters) fuel tank. The bike weighed just 151.02 pounds (68.5 Kg).
